It is crucial to have a an accurate medical history since some medical conditions could present with similar symptoms as ADHD. This includes seizures, developmental disorders (petit mal) sleep disorders, and addiction to drugs. It is also helpful to review the person's school and childhood experiences.
Generally, nonstimulant medications should be tried first in patients with comorbid psychiatric conditions. When improvement is evident in the comorbidity disorder, it is possible to consider trying stimulant medication (Wilens 2004b). If the patient is currently in active substance abuse treatment and is in active treatment for substance abuse, a trial of stimulants should only be considered only if the individual is in stable substance abuse remission.
Stimulants can cause a significant variation between individuals in response to particular doses. Therefore, careful titration with precise recording of the patient's response as well as adverse effects is essential. It is crucial to test out different formulations of a medication. For example, dextroamphetamine immediate-release has a very short half-life, and requires multiple doses twice or three times a day, whereas the extended-release mix amphetamine salts are long-lasting in their action.

The most common treatment for ADHD is stimulant medication. It can help improve control of impulses and attention but it is not without its limitations. Certain adults experience uncomfortable side effects like dry mouth, sedation, and the feeling of drowsiness. In these instances, switching to another stimulant or non-stimulant medication may be necessary. Other effects of stimulants include visual hallucinations, mood disturbances and heart palpitations. Some people cannot tolerate stimulants due to medical conditions like severe asthma or cardiovascular disease. They should be evaluated.
Adults suffering from ADHD may also benefit from non-stimulants. Clonidine is an a2-adrenergic agonist which has been shown to reduce the level of impulsivity and hyperactivity among people suffering from ADHD. This medication can be used in conjunction with stimulants and is particularly beneficial for people suffering from Tourette's Syndrome and other symptoms of tics.
It is crucial to mention any other health conditions that you may have to your physician when seeking treatment for ADHD. Certain health conditions, such as diabetes or high blood pressure can interact with certain medications used to treat ADHD.
